Why this revamp?
Over the past months, we worked with contributors and power users to rethink how our tools support real‑world community needs , this effort resulted in an increased User Experience for test takers with TAO Advance, Graders with TAO Grader and Tests Administrators with the TAO Portal.
This release marks a significant jump in OAT’s open‑source commitment.
Built for inclusivity
Our mission is open education for everyone, including communities in low-resource countries. Concretely, we are:
-
Embracing open source so more people can adopt, adapt, and contribute.
-
Prioritizing low-TCO hardware compatibility to reduce barriers to entry.
-
Supporting open education practices that work in diverse contexts.
Innovating with AI
Alongside this release, we’re launching an innovation program starting with AI to explore responsible, transparent, and practical AI-driven enhancements across TAO. Community participation is key: we’ll co-design pilots, share findings, and iterate together.
